Fiverr is a popular online marketplace that connects freelancers with clients looking for various services, including translation. With a user-friendly interface and a diverse range of offerings, it’s a prime place for translators to showcase their skills and earn money. But what sets Fiverr apart from other freelance platforms? Let's break it down:

  • Service Diversity: Fiverr offers an extensive range of services from graphic design to web development and translation. This means that as a translator, you’ll find a variety of potential clients looking for different language pairs and expertise.
  • Gig System: On Fiverr, freelancers create "gigs" which are specific services they offer. Each gig can be tailored to different needs, such as translating documents, websites, or even subtitles. This allows translators to attract niche clients.
  • Pricing Structure: Translators set their prices, starting at $5 (hence the name Fiverr). However, many successful translators charge significantly more, depending on their experience, languages, and service complexity.
  • Buyer-Seller Interaction: Fiverr encourages direct communication between buyers and sellers, which helps build trust. Translators can discuss project specifics, ensuring that client expectations are met.
  • Reviews and Ratings: After completing a project, clients leave reviews and ratings. This system is crucial as it helps new translators build their reputations and increase visibility in the marketplace.

Setting Competitive Rates

When it comes to making money as a Fiverr translator, one of the essential steps is setting your rates competitively. But what does that really mean? Let’s break it down.

Finding the right price point isn't simply about charging less than everyone else; it's about understanding your value. Here’s how to approach it:

  • Research the Market: Spend some time exploring what other translators in your language pair are charging on Fiverr. Look for freelancers with similar experience levels and specializations to get a solid idea of what's competitive.
  • Consider Your Expertise: If you’re a newcomer, you might start at a lower rate to build up your portfolio. However, if you have specialized skills or certifications, don’t hesitate to set your rates higher.
  • Factor in Project Complexity: Not all translation jobs are equal. For example, translating a complex legal document should generally cost more than a casual blog post.
  • Hourly vs. Per-Word Rates: Decide if it makes more sense for you to charge by the hour or by the word. Some translators prefer a per-word rate for simplicity, while others might offer hourly rates for larger projects.
  • Offer Discounts for Bulk Orders: If you’re looking to attract more clients, think about providing discounts for larger projects or ongoing contracts. This can help build long-term relationships.

Ultimately, setting competitive rates is a balancing act that will develop as you gain more experience and insight into your niche. The key is to find a sweet spot that reflects your skills and meets the market's demand.

Challenges Faced by Fiverr Translators

While Fiverr offers great opportunities for translators, it's not without its hurdles. Here are some common challenges that freelancers in this field often encounter:

  • Intense Competition: With thousands of translators vying for attention, it can be tough to stand out. Establishing a unique selling proposition (USP) is crucial.
  • Pricing Pressure: Many translators feel pressured to lower their rates to stay competitive. This can lead to undervaluation of their skills and services, making it challenging to earn a sustainable income.
  • Inconsistent Workload: Freelancing often comes with fluctuating demand. Some months may see a flood of orders, while others might be eerily quiet. This inconsistency can impact financial stability.
  • Client Expectations: Managing client expectations can be tricky, especially when clients may not understand the nuances involved in translation work. Clear communication and setting realistic deadlines are essential.
  • Quality vs. Quantity: There’s often a dilemma between accepting more gigs to boost income and focusing on delivering high-quality work. Striking a balance can be a challenge, especially for those new to freelancing.

While these challenges can be daunting, many translators find ways to navigate them effectively. Learning from each experience, adapting strategies, and focusing on building a brand can help overcome these obstacles.

Do Fiverr Translators Make Money?

In the digital age, freelancing platforms like Fiverr have become thriving hubs for language services. Translators from around the world are leveraging Fiverr to monetize their skills. But the question remains: do Fiverr translators actually make money? Let’s explore the factors that influence earnings and the earning potential for translators on this platform.

Here are some key elements that can impact how much money a Fiverr translator can make:

  • Service Quality: High-quality translations often attract more clients and positive reviews, which subsequently boosts revenue.
  • Experience: Experienced translators who specialize in niche fields (legal, medical, technical) can command higher prices.
  • Pricing Strategy: Translators have flexibility in setting their rates. Competitive pricing can attract more clients, while premium pricing may appeal to those seeking top-notch service.
  • Marketing Skills: Effective self-promotion through well-crafted gig descriptions, attractive graphics, and strategic use of keywords can greatly enhance visibility.
  • Client Base: Building a returning client base leads to consistent work and income stability.

According to data from Fiverr, translators can earn anywhere from $5 to $50 per hour, depending on the complexity of the task and their level of expertise. Some translators even report making over $1,000 per month on the platform when they manage to attract a steady client base.

Factors Earning Potential
Entry-level Translators $5 - $15 per hour
Experienced Translators $20 - $50 per hour
Specialized Translators $50+ per hour
